IN RE ESTATE OF WHITING v. CENTRAL TRUST CO.

No. 10467.

17 Ohio App. 2d 132 (1968)

IN RE ESTATE OF WHITING: ADDISON ET AL., APPELLANTS, v. THE CENTRAL TRUST CO. ET AL., APPELLEES.

Court of Appeals of Ohio, Hamilton County.

Decided May 20, 1968.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Messrs. Paxton & Seasongood, Mr. Robert P. Goldman and Mr. Clyde M. Abbott, for appellants.

Messrs. Steer, Strauss, White & Tobias, for appellee The Central Trust Company.

Messrs. Frost & Jacobs, Mr. R. O. Klausmeyer and Mr. William D. Baskett, III, for appellees Carson Ross Whiting and others.


SHANNON, J.

This comes to us as an appeal on questions of law from the Probate Court of Hamilton County.

The facts, which were stipulated below, may be summarized thusly:
